Output d31cbf04e29f91f378d83794a0a9b733f64448712cc0f67a0e18c4256f97e5a3:14

value
400000
script pubkey
OP_0 OP_PUSHBYTES_20 efc09eb2cde20d1a29ed10ddc1b24e1a408286a5
address
bc1qalqfavkdugx3520dzrwurvjwrfqg9p49xxvkjg
transaction
d31cbf04e29f91f378d83794a0a9b733f64448712cc0f67a0e18c4256f97e5a3
confirmations
218689
spent
true